If I have headphones connected to the pocket pod and I use a usb cable to connect the pod to my pc, can the pod be used as an external soundcard where all of the sounds from my pc is being outputted through the pod? For example, If I wanted to play a backing track that I have on winamp, would the pod allow me to hear the track so that I can play along with the music? Another example would be watching videos on youtube and jamming along using the pod, would I be able to do that?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
phil_m Posted June 3, 2013 Share Posted June 3, 2013 No, the Pocket POD doesn't have that capability. If you want to record audio from it to the computer, you have to plug it into whatever soundcard you're using. The USB port on the Pocket POD is there solely for organizing and editing presets.
